Customer Review: Better than the K2000, which is also great Summary: 5 Stars
I have been a happy Kreg K2000 owner for several years. As such, I find the beauty of the Kreg jigs to be their tight, nearly invisible joints for things like face frames and edge banding, and the strength of the joints they form from a structural standpoint. Screws in a ton of sizes and types are widely available as well, which makes these jigs even more useful.
For the price, I can't envision a better way to supplement your wood joinery capabilities than the K3MS, especially if you don't already own a Kreg jig. I've used mine for everything from furniture work with oak plugs to construction that doesn't have to look nice, just be strong. It works well for both. The most significant upgrade in the K3 over the K2 is the chip-collection capability. It's remarkable how quickly you can fill a work area with chips using a pocket-hole jig. I have also found the pivoting clamp pocket on the back of the three-hole jig body very useful when clamping it directly to a piece of plywood or other large work surface. It makes jig alignment fast and easy, and that translates to faster, better-quality work.
Other than these feature upgrades, if you're already a K2 user you probably won't find much value in the K3. But if you don't own a Kreg jig already, the K3MS is an outstanding way to spend less than $150 upgrading your woodshop!
